Spamassasin, sendmail procmail fetchmail ???


Hi!

I have installed sendmail as my own mailserver, which works fine for all my "mydomain.com" mail and I use fetchmail to get my mail from my ISP, to get my "me@myISP.com" mail...

This works fine.. Only lately, the spam is really starting to annoy me, so I googled around and found spamassasin.

This is where i got lost...

I downloaded spamassasin, and built it and installed it.
I edited my sendmail.mc according to the howto from spamassasin, and m4'd it to create my sendmail.cf
I created the spamassasin/local.cf

so far so good... (i guess)
Now, spamassasin uses procmail? At least thats what I found in it. So, I created a procmailrc with the s-a rules in it. all started, i can see spamd running, and it seems to work.. However, it doesn;t seem to work on the mail i retrieve with fetchmail...

So to make a short story long...

How does this all come together? I mean, i want to understand the complete process better, so i can understand whats happening, (and in case of err where to start looking....)
